Understanding Premises Liability Cases

Premises liability cases revolve around the legal responsibility of property owners and managers to maintain safe environments for visitors and tenants. These claims arise when individuals sustain injuries due to hazardous conditions on someone else's property, such as slippery floors, faulty lighting, or uneven pavement. Understanding premises liability is crucial because it dictates how compensation for damages, including medical expenses and pain and suffering, is determined in such cases.
In these legal scenarios, establishing liability involves proving that the property owner had a duty to maintain a safe environment, breached this duty by failing to address known or reasonably discoverable hazards, and that the victim's injuries directly resulted from this negligence. The concept of premises liability ensures accountability for maintaining safe public spaces and compensating victims for their losses, making it an essential aspect of personal injury law.

Strategies to Ensure Just Reimbursement

When navigating premises liability cases, ensuring just reimbursement involves several strategic steps. First, thorough documentation is key. This includes detailed records of injuries, medical treatments, and associated costs. Compiling comprehensive evidence, such as witness statements, security footage, and expert opinions, can significantly strengthen a claimant's case. Additionally, understanding the legal standards and applicable laws specific to premises liability is crucial for building a solid argument.
